Since we do value contributors immensely, we decided to make it easier for you, the casual reviewer, to submit an album review.

From now on the following applies:
If an official review is not yet available, the Guest Reviewer must wait at least 30 days after the release date to post a review (14 days if a Staff review is available)

Please brush up on the review procedures outlined in the FAQ under Guest Reviews Rules & Guidelines - HAPPY WRITING

Is it there any time frame in which guest's review is accepted? I mean how long a guest reviewer has to wait to accept his review?

It depends on:
- how many reviews are in the queue waiting to be accepted
- how much time the proofreader has
- how messy the review is

I remember waiting something like a month to have some of my old guest reviews accepted. Some, instead, took only a week. There's not a specific deadline. The only thing I can ensure you is that your two reviews haven't been lost.

Also, remember official reviews have the precedence, obviously.
